MORLEY HOUSE is a small extended detached house of 134m², built sometime between 1900 and 1929, which could now be worth an estimated £520,218. It was last sold for £430,000 in April 2019, which was around 2% below the average April 2019 detached price in the Dorset local authority area. The most recent EPC inspection was October 2017, where the current energy rating was E, and the potential energy rating was C.

What might MORLEY HOUSE be worth now?

MORLEY HOUSE might now be worth an estimated £520,218.

This is based on house price inflation of 21%, between April 2019 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the Dorset local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 21%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for MORLEY HOUSE of £430,000 on 4th April 2019. For the value to have increased from £430,000 to £520,218 over the six years and two months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of MORLEY HOUSE has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the Dorset local authority area.
  • The April 2019 sale price of £430,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of MORLEY HOUSE has not materially changed since April 2019.
